Weeping Tile Repair in Huntsville, AL

Weeping tile repair services focus on maintaining the integrity of a property's drainage system designed to prevent water from accumulating around the foundation. This system typically involves a network of perforated pipes installed around the foundation perimeter, which directs excess water away from the property. Repairs may be necessary if there are signs of water intrusion, such as basement flooding, persistent dampness, or foundation cracks, indicating that the weeping tile system is compromised or clogged. Property owners should understand the scope of the existing drainage setup and inquire about potential causes of failure, such as blockages or broken pipes, before requesting repairs.

Common projects include fixing or replacing damaged sections of the weeping tile system, clearing blockages, and ensuring proper connection to sump pumps or drainage outlets. Homeowners often want to know about the condition of their existing drainage system and whether repairs will effectively prevent future water issues. It’s important to consider the property's specific drainage needs, the extent of damage, and the best methods for restoring proper water management around the foundation to protect the structure and basement space.

FAQ

Weeping Tile Repair Questions

What is weeping tile repair? Weeping tile repair involves fixing or replacing the drainage system installed around a property’s foundation to prevent water from seeping into basements or crawl spaces.

When should weeping tile be repaired? Repairs are needed if there are signs of water pooling near the foundation, basement flooding, or if the drainage system appears damaged or clogged.

What are common signs of weeping tile problems? Common signs include damp or wet basement walls, musty odors, or visible water pooling around the foundation.

How can damage to weeping tile be prevented? Regular inspections and maintaining proper grading around the property can help prevent damage and ensure effective drainage.
